
The New York Knicks remain one of the strongest contenders for an NBA Championship. Great play lately shows the Knicks living up to the potential that everyone expected entering the season. New York has leaped over the Cleveland Cavaliers as the current betting favorites to represent the Eastern Conference in the 2026 NBA Finals.
The trade deadline will see the Knicks trying to improve the roster through some big or small moves. Knicks insider Ian Begley confirmed that New York has interest in one name that may be on the trade block soon. New Orleans Pelicans guard Jose Alvarado is the name that Begley thinks the Knicks and other teams will want from the league’s worst team.
“The Knicks will be among many teams that are interested in Jose Alvarado if he’s made available,” Begley said. “The interesting thing about Jose is his salary is at $4.5 [million], so salary matching is less difficult at that number.”
Begley added that the defense and ability to contribute effectively off the bench in a limited role are things Knicks love about Alvarado. New Orleans having a fire sale could see many teams interested in a hard-working and unselfish defender.
Why Knicks Want Jose Alvarado
The Knicks have a big decision to make ahead of the upcoming NBA trade deadline in about two months. Giannis Antetokounmpo has already expressed that New York is his ideal destination if he does request a trade to leave the Milwaukee Bucks.
Management for the Knicks must decide if it’s worth adding one of the top 20 players in NBA history to improve their chances at a title or trusting the chemistry of the current core. Trading for Antetokounmpo means losing multiple important foundation pieces for the roster currently looking good enough to make the Finals.
Role players could be the more ideal path to keep the chemistry and improve the overall depth. Alvarado being a local New York native would make him an instant fan favorite, especially with his style of play giving his all every single night. The Knicks are looking to boost their depth with another player that shows winning matters most to him.
How Pelicans Woes Could Help Knicks
The Pelicans having an entertaining first-round playoff series against the Phoenix Suns a couple of years ago felt like a coming out party for Alvarado. Unfortunately, New Orleans has fallen apart and failed to build from that promising season of youth and excitement.
Zion Williamson suffering injuries every season ruins the team’s chance at making the playoffs, and this season is a new low. The Pelicans currently have the worst record in the entire NBA, despite their upcoming first-round draft pick going to the Atlanta Hawks.
Alvarado is one of the easiest players to trade away since there’s less risk involved in trading a reserve point guard. Better players on the roster either have injury woes or limited value to make it a tough predicament. The Knicks might be able to take advantage of New Orleans’ ongoing problems to add another rotation player.
